Output 6382fcaf129278b321d0e04f1985c226ec664baa533720ec13c1786d2ba22a47:1

value
4396540498
script pubkey
OP_0 OP_PUSHBYTES_20 e63b0e7761b0e55ea7d7d56d2bf218cb2507a7b9
address
tb1qucasuampkrj4af7h64kjhuscevjs0faezpx89y
transaction
6382fcaf129278b321d0e04f1985c226ec664baa533720ec13c1786d2ba22a47
confirmations
33399
spent
true